Shah Rukh Khan is known to be one of the sweetest Bollywood celebrities, who helps people, at times without even taking credit for it. The superstar has once again done something extra sweet for a fan who suffers from celebral palsy.

Shah Rukh Khan's fan Amrit's brother Raju is the person who is affected by the problem. In order to fulfill Raju's wish to meet SRK, Amrit had been tweeting his request to Shah Rukh Khan non-stop for 143 days. It was only then that Shah Rukh Khan noticed the video and responded to him in the sweetest manner.

In the last video that Amrit shared, his brother Raju, resting on the bed, expressed his desire to meet Shah Rukh Khan and even called him handsome. Amrit also panned the video towards his mother but she did not want to be a part of the whole process of requesting superstar Shah Rukh Khan.

When Shah Rukh could pay heed to the tweet amidst his busy schedule, he instantly apologized for the late reply and wrote, "Sorry, Amrit, I hadn't seen your video. Please give my regards to mummyji and I will figure out and speak to Raju soon."

Amrit had shared a photo of Raju on the first day when he began tweeting to Shah Rukh Khan. The tweet read, "Day 1 : @iamsrk Love from my elder brother Raju who has Cerebral Palsy. He is a huge fan and wants to meet you. I'm going to tweet everyday from today until you agree to meet him :-) #RajuMeetsShahrukh"
